Uzziniet, kā izlaišanas saites uzlabo vietņu piekļūstamību, īpaši tastatūras un ekrāna lasītāju lietotājiem visā pasaulē. Ieviesiet navigācijas izlaišanu iekļaujošākai tiešsaistes pieredzei.
Izlaišanas saites: Tastatūras navigācijas uzlabošana globālai piekļūstamībai
Mūsdienu digitālajā vidē ir ļoti svarīgi nodrošināt vietņu piekļūstamību visiem lietotājiem. Šķietami maza, bet ļoti ietekmīga tīmekļa izstrādes funkcija ir izlaišanas saišu (skip links) izmantošana, kas pazīstamas arī kā navigācijas izlaišanas saites. Šīs saites, kuras bieži tiek ignorētas, ievērojami uzlabo pārlūkošanas pieredzi lietotājiem, kuri paļaujas uz tastatūras navigāciju, ekrāna lasītājiem un citām palīgtehnoloģijām, sniedzot labumu globālai auditorijai ar dažādām vajadzībām.
Kas ir izlaišanas saites?
Izlaišanas saites ir iekšējas lapas saites, kas parādās, kad lietotājs pirmo reizi pārvietojas pa tīmekļa lapu ar tabulēšanas taustiņu. Tās ļauj lietotājiem apiet atkārtotas navigācijas izvēlnes, galvenes vai citus satura blokus un pāriet tieši uz galveno satura apgabalu. Tas ir īpaši svarīgi lietotājiem, kuri navigē, izmantojot tastatūru vai ekrāna lasītāju, jo atkārtota pārvietošanās caur garām navigācijas izvēlnēm var būt nogurdinoša un laikietilpīga. Iedomājieties, piemēram, lietotāju, kurš piekļūst daudzvalodu ziņu portālam. Bez izlaišanas saitēm viņam būtu jāpārvietojas caur vairākām valodu opcijām, daudzām kategorijām un dažādām reklāmām, pirms nonākt pie pašām ziņām.
Kāpēc izlaišanas saites ir svarīgas?
Izlaišanas saišu nozīme izriet no to spējas uzlabot:
- Piekļūstamība: Izlaišanas saites ir būtiska piekļūstamības funkcija, kas atbilst Tīmekļa satura piekļūstamības vadlīnijām (WCAG). Tās risina uztveramības principu, atvieglojot satura piekļuvi lietotājiem ar invaliditāti.
- Lietotāja pieredze (UX): Neatkarīgi no spējām, visi lietotāji gūst labumu no efektīvas navigācijas. Izlaišanas saites samazina kognitīvo slodzi tastatūras lietotājiem, padarot vietnes lietotājam draudzīgākas dažādās demogrāfiskajās un kultūras grupās. Apsveriet lietotāju, kurš pārlūko mobilo ierīci ar fizisku tastatūras papildinājumu; izlaišanas saites nodrošina nevainojamu pieredzi.
- Efektivitāte: Lietotāji var ātri piekļūt nepieciešamajai informācijai, ietaupot vērtīgo laiku un pūles. Tas ir īpaši svarīgi laika ziņā kritiskās situācijās, piemēram, piekļūstot ārkārtas informācijai vai tiešsaistes mācību resursiem.
- Iekļautība: Nodrošinot alternatīvu navigācijas metodi, izlaišanas saites veicina iekļautību, nodrošinot, ka lietotāji ar invaliditāti netiek izslēgti no informācijas piekļuves. Tas atbilst globālajiem piekļūstamības standartiem un universālā dizaina principiem.
Kas gūst labumu no izlaišanas saitēm?
Lai gan galvenokārt paredzētas lietotājiem ar invaliditāti, izlaišanas saišu priekšrocības attiecas uz plašāku auditoriju, tostarp:
- Tastatūras lietotāji: Personas, kuras galvenokārt navigē, izmantojot tastatūru, kustību traucējumu vai personīgo preferenču dēļ.
- Ekrāna lasītāju lietotāji: Neredzīgi vai vājredzīgi cilvēki paļaujas uz ekrāna lasītājiem, lai atskaņotu tīmekļa lapas saturu. Izlaišanas saites ļauj viņiem apiet neatbilstošu saturu un ātri piekļūt galvenajai informācijai.
- Lietotāji ar kustību traucējumiem: Personām ar ierobežotām kustību spējām vai motorikas kontroli var būt grūti lietot peli. Tastatūras navigācija, ko atvieglo izlaišanas saites, nodrošina pieejamāku alternatīvu.
- Lietotāji ar kognitīviem traucējumiem: Dažiem indivīdiem ar kognitīviem traucējumiem var būt grūtības ar sarežģītām navigācijas izvēlnēm. Izlaišanas saites vienkāršo pārlūkošanas pieredzi, nodrošinot tiešu ceļu uz galveno saturu.
- Pieredzējuši lietotāji: Pat lietotāji bez invaliditātes, kuri dod priekšroku tastatūras īsceļiem efektivitātes dēļ, var gūt labumu no izlaišanas saitēm ātrai navigācijai. Padomājiet par pētniekiem, kuri ātri pārvietojas pa tiešsaistes akadēmiskajiem žurnāliem.
Izlaišanas saišu ieviešana: Praktiska rokasgrāmata
Izlaišanas saišu ieviešana ir salīdzinoši vienkāršs process, kas var ievērojami uzlabot vietnes piekļūstamību. Lūk, soli pa solim sniegta rokasgrāmata:
1. HTML struktūra:
Izlaišanas saitei jābūt pirmajam fokusējamam elementam lapā, kas parādās pirms galvenes vai navigācijas izvēlnes. Tā parasti norāda uz lapas galvenā satura apgabalu.
<a href="#main-content" class="skip-link">Pāriet uz galveno saturu</a>
<header>
<!-- Navigācijas izvēlne -->
</header>
<main id="main-content">
<!-- Galvenais saturs -->
</main>
Paskaidrojums:
- Tags `<a>` izveido hipersaiti.
- Atribūts `href` norāda saites mērķi, kas šajā gadījumā ir elements ar ID "main-content".
- Atribūts `class` ļauj jums stilizēt izlaišanas saiti, izmantojot CSS.
- Teksts "Pāriet uz galveno saturu" skaidri norāda saites mērķi. Apsveriet iespēju tulkot šo tekstu vairākās valodās daudzvalodu vietnēm.
2. CSS stils:
Sākotnēji izlaišanas saitei jābūt vizuāli paslēptai. Tai jākļūst redzamai tikai tad, kad tā saņem fokusu (piemēram, kad lietotājs uz tās pārvietojas ar tabulēšanas taustiņu).
.skip-link {
position: absolute;
top: -40px;
left: 0;
background-color: #333;
color: white;
padding: 8px;
z-index: 100;
}
.skip-link:focus {
top: 0;
}
Paskaidrojums:
- `position: absolute;` noņem elementu no parastās dokumenta plūsmas.
- `top: -40px;` sākotnēji novieto saiti ārpus ekrāna.
- `left: 0;` novieto saiti pie ekrāna kreisās malas.
- `background-color` un `color` definē saites izskatu, kad tā ir fokusēta.
- `padding` pievieno atstarpi ap saites tekstu.
- `z-index` nodrošina, ka saite parādās virs citiem elementiem, kad tā ir fokusēta.
- `.skip-link:focus` stilizē saiti, kad tā saņem fokusu, padarot to redzamu, iestatot `top: 0;`.
3. JavaScript (neobligāti):
Dažos gadījumos jūs varat izmantot JavaScript, lai dinamiski pievienotu izlaišanas saites vai uzlabotu to funkcionalitāti. Tomēr parasti pietiek ar labi strukturētu HTML un CSS ieviešanu.
4. Novietojums un mērķis:
- Novietojums: Izlaišanas saitei jābūt pašam pirmajam fokusējamajam elementam lapā.
- Mērķis: Atribūtam `href` jānorāda uz galvenā satura konteinera `id` (piemēram, `<main id="main-content">`). Pārliecinieties, ka mērķa elements patiešām pastāv un ir pareizi apzīmēts.
5. Skaidrs un kodolīgs apzīmējums:
Izlaišanas saites teksta apzīmējumam skaidri jānorāda tās mērķis. Bieži sastopami piemēri:
- "Pāriet uz galveno saturu"
- "Izlaist navigāciju"
- "Lēkt uz galveno saturu"
Daudzvalodu vietnēm nodrošiniet tulkotas izlaišanas saites apzīmējuma versijas, lai apkalpotu globālu auditoriju. Piemēram, vietnē, kas paredzēta gan angļu, gan spāņu valodā runājošajiem, jums varētu būt attiecīgi "Skip to main content" un "Saltar al contenido principal".
6. Testēšana:
Rūpīgi pārbaudiet izlaišanas saiti, izmantojot tastatūru un ekrāna lasītāju, lai pārliecinātos, ka tā darbojas kā paredzēts. Dažādi pārlūki un palīgtehnoloģijas var interpretēt ieviešanu atšķirīgi. Apsveriet testēšanu ar dažādiem ekrāna lasītājiem, piemēram, NVDA, JAWS un VoiceOver. Tāpat testējiet dažādās operētājsistēmās (Windows, macOS, Linux, Android, iOS), lai nodrošinātu konsekventu darbību.
Papildu apsvērumi
Vairākas izlaišanas saites:
Lai gan bieži pietiek ar vienu izlaišanas saiti uz galveno saturu, apsveriet iespēju pievienot papildu izlaišanas saites uz citām svarīgām lapas sadaļām, piemēram, kājeni vai meklēšanas joslu, īpaši sarežģītos izkārtojumos. Tas var vēl vairāk uzlabot navigāciju lietotājiem ar invaliditāti.
Dinamiskais saturs:
Ja jūsu vietne dinamiski ielādē saturu, pārliecinieties, ka izlaišanas saite paliek funkcionāla un norāda uz pareizo vietu pēc satura ielādes. Tas var prasīt `href` atribūta atjaunināšanu vai JavaScript izmantošanu, lai pielāgotu izlaišanas saites mērķi.
ARIA atribūti:
Lai gan ne vienmēr nepieciešams, ARIA atribūti var sniegt papildu semantisko informāciju palīgtehnoloģijām. Piemēram, jūs varat izmantot `aria-label`, lai sniegtu aprakstošāku apzīmējumu izlaišanas saitei.
Piekļūstamības testēšanas rīki:
Izmantojiet piekļūstamības testēšanas rīkus, lai identificētu iespējamās problēmas ar jūsu izlaišanas saites ieviešanu. Rīki, piemēram, WAVE, axe DevTools un Lighthouse, var palīdzēt nodrošināt atbilstību WCAG vadlīnijām. Daudzi no šiem rīkiem ir pieejami kā pārlūkprogrammas paplašinājumi vai komandrindas utilītas, kas ļauj tos netraucēti integrēt jūsu izstrādes darbplūsmā.
Piemēri no reālās dzīves
Šeit ir daži piemēri, kā izlaišanas saites tiek ieviestas populārās vietnēs:
- BBC (Apvienotā Karaliste): BBC vietne izmanto "Pāriet uz galveno saturu" saiti kā pirmo fokusējamo elementu, ļaujot tastatūras lietotājiem apiet plašo navigācijas izvēlni.
- W3C (Vispasaules Tīmekļa konsorcijs): W3C vietne, kas nosaka tīmekļa standartus, ietver navigācijas izlaišanas saiti, lai nodrošinātu, ka tās resursi ir pieejami visiem.
- Valdības vietnes (dažādas valstis): Daudzām valdības vietnēm visā pasaulē ir obligāti jāatbilst piekļūstamības standartiem un tās bieži ietver izlaišanas saites, lai nodrošinātu vienlīdzīgu piekļuvi informācijai.
- Izglītības platformas (globālas): Tiešsaistes mācību platformas bieži ievieš izlaišanas saites, lai palīdzētu studentiem ātri pāriet uz kursa saturu, apejot garas navigācijas izvēlnes un sānjoslas.
Biežākās kļūdas, no kurām jāizvairās
- Nepadarīt izlaišanas saiti redzamu fokusā: Izlaišanas saitei jābūt redzamai, kad tā saņem fokusu, pretējā gadījumā tastatūras lietotāji nezinās par tās esamību.
- Nepareiza izlaišanas saites mērķa norādīšana: Pārliecinieties, ka `href` atribūts norāda uz pareizo galvenā satura apgabala `id`.
- Neskaidru apzīmējumu izmantošana: Izmantojiet skaidrus un kodolīgus apzīmējumus, kas precīzi apraksta izlaišanas saites mērķi.
- Netestēšana ar palīgtehnoloģijām: Rūpīgi pārbaudiet izlaišanas saiti ar tastatūras navigāciju un ekrāna lasītājiem, lai pārliecinātos, ka tā darbojas kā paredzēts.
- Mobilās atsaucības ignorēšana: Pārliecinieties, ka izlaišanas saite paliek funkcionāla un redzama dažādos ekrāna izmēros un ierīcēs. Apsveriet mediju vaicājumu izmantošanu, lai pielāgotu izlaišanas saites stilu mazākiem ekrāniem.
Izlaišanas saites un SEO
Lai gan izlaišanas saites galvenokārt sniedz labumu piekļūstamībai, tās var netieši veicināt SEO. Uzlabojot lietotāja pieredzi un atvieglojot lietotājiem (un meklētājprogrammu rāpuļprogrammām) piekļuvi galvenajam saturam, izlaišanas saites var pozitīvi ietekmēt iesaistes rādītājus un meklētājprogrammu reitingus.
Piekļūstamības nākotne
Tīmeklim turpinot attīstīties, piekļūstamība kļūs arvien svarīgāka. Izlaišanas saites ir tikai viens mazs, bet būtisks aspekts, veidojot iekļaujošāku un pieejamāku tiešsaistes pieredzi visiem. Būt informētam par jaunākajām piekļūstamības vadlīnijām un labākajām praksēm ir būtiski tīmekļa izstrādātājiem un dizaineriem, kuri vēlas veidot vietnes, kas ir pieejamas visiem lietotājiem, neatkarīgi no viņu spējām vai atrašanās vietas.
Noslēgums
Izlaišanas saites ir vienkāršs, bet spēcīgs rīks, lai uzlabotu vietņu piekļūstamību un lietotāja pieredzi tastatūras lietotājiem, ekrāna lasītāju lietotājiem un personām ar invaliditāti visā pasaulē. Ieviešot izlaišanas saites, jūs varat izveidot iekļaujošāku un pieejamāku tiešsaistes vidi, kas sniedz labumu visiem lietotājiem. Laika veltīšana to ieviešanai demonstrē apņemšanos nodrošināt iekļautību un ētiskas tīmekļa izstrādes prakses. Tas ir neliels ieguldījums, kas sniedz ievērojamu atdevi lietotāju apmierinātības un piekļūstamības atbilstības ziņā.